2009 Chevrolet Malibu vs. 1965 Isuzu Bellel
To start off, 2009 Chevrolet Malibu is newer by 44 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1965 Isuzu Bellel.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1965 Isuzu Bellel would be higher. At 2,399 cc (4 cylinders), 2009 Chevrolet Malibu is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Chevrolet Malibu (162 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 68 more horse power than 1965 Isuzu Bellel. (94 HP @ 4600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Chevrolet Malibu should accelerate faster than 1965 Isuzu Bellel.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Chevrolet Malibu weights approximately 1085 kg more than 1965 Isuzu Bellel.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1965 Isuzu Bellel is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1965 Isuzu Bellel.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2009 Chevrolet Malibu,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, both vehicles can yield 159 Nm of torque. So under normal driving conditions, the ability to climb up hills and pull heavy equipment should be relatively similar for both vehicles. 2009 Chevrolet Malibu has automatic transmission and 1965 Isuzu Bellel has manual transmission. 1965 Isuzu Bellel will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2009 Chevrolet Malibu will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Chevrolet Malibu | 1965 Isuzu Bellel | |
Make | Chevrolet | Isuzu |
Model | Malibu | Bellel |
Year Released | 2009 | 1965 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2399 cc | 1989 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 162 HP | 94 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 4600 RPM |
Torque | 159 Nm | 159 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4400 RPM | 2400 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.6:1 | 9.3: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line / Electric Hybrid |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2385 kg | 1300 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4880 mm | 4490 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1790 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1500 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2860 mm | 2540 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 61 L | 40 L |
